When brother and sister Matthew and Marilla Cuthbert decide to adopt an orphan child to help them on the Green Gables farm, Anne Shirley is not the kind of child they have in mind.

Matthew arrives at the train station expecting to meet a boy, but the orphanage sends eleven-year-old Anne by mistake.

Free-spirited Anne presents a challenge to Marilla, who tries to impart the importance of manners and proper ladylike behavior to her.

But Anne soon becomes an essential and beneficial part of the Cuthbert's lives.

This unabridged version of Canadian author Lucy Maude Montgomery's coming-of-age story was first published in 1908.
